World’s Strangest

Your source for the strangest things around!

Half Life: Origins Live Action Short

(YouTube Link)

Inspired by the Half Life video game series, and the sense of wonder experienced in the opening scene as Gordon Freeman pulls into Black Mesa station, this is one of those shorts that’s interesting to watch even if you’ve never played the games. Just think of it as a deleted scene from LOST, unless you are a die-hard Half Life fan, in which case you will find that statement to be offensive. Sorry about that.

–via GeeksAreSexy

Post Metadata

November 29th, 2011

Stranger to the World


Leave a Reply